Andrei Bruk, Director of CAREL’s representative office in Russia and CIS states

The exhibition demonstrated that the Russian HVAC&R industry is in good shape, and many companies are steadily coming out of the past year’s depression. Since Carel company is represented at both market of refrigeration and market of HVAC automatics, we see the previously existed borderline between “refregerationists” and “ventilationists” fading away and may companies starting working in the adjacent fields.

Another clear trend was, in our opinion, the significant decrease in the number of “purely” distribution companies. Most of them start having own production departments working on making items from “distributor” equipment.

Generally speaking, the exhibition made positive impression, and Carel company plans to participate in this event in future.

Fyodor Igorevich Andronov, Technical Director of “Veza” company

My impression is like C plus grade. Nobody reached us during the whole first day. And I don’t think that this was due to the celebration of the 8th of March... There is a law – no events on Mondays and Fridays. After the 8th of March, the city was empty for 2 days. There is a simple measure – handouts; usually we give away them by hundreds and thousands. This year, during the first day we gave away practically none, on the second day – 700 pieces, on the third day – hardly 150 pieces. Last year was 2 times better judging by the activity of people, judging by handouts – for sure. No new companies appear, no new installers, no new designers. People leave installation business, design teams shrink, the number of objects for design is not increasing; that is, no new assortment, it even shrinks.

Alexander Ivanovich Baranov, Commercial Director of “Vings-M”

In general, this exhibition is very important to us, we have great expectations for this year which turned out, as usual, a very specific one due to the financial crisis. However, the number of contacts that we had at this exhibition, turned out larger than the average even when compared to the years that were, so to say, normal for our country. While the average number of contacts in previous years was about 800, during this exhibition it exceeded 1000. I think, this is due to our contractors’ starting searching for their suppliers. We noted some contractors that were previously dealing with other companies manufacturing products similar to our in the segment of fire-safety valves.
